Understanding Common Causes of Printer Jams

Printer jams occur when paper fails to move smoothly through the device. The path from the input tray to the output bin involves rollers, sensors, fusers, and multiple turning points—all vulnerable to obstruction or malfunction. Identifying the cause is the first step toward resolution.

Common culprits include:

  • Poor paper quality: Thin, wrinkled, or damp paper tends to stick or tear during feeding.
  • Overloaded trays: Overfilling the paper tray increases friction and misfeeds.
  • Dust and debris: Accumulated dust inside rollers and feed paths reduces grip and traction.
  • Worn rollers: Rubber rollers degrade over time, losing their ability to grip paper evenly.
  • Incorrect paper size or type settings: Mismatched printer settings confuse the feed mechanism.
  • Environmental factors: High humidity warps paper; low humidity increases static cling.

Step-by-Step Guide to Clearing a Paper Jam Safely

When a jam occurs, reacting quickly and correctly prevents further damage. Follow this sequence to remove stuck paper without harming internal components.

  1. Turn off the printer: Power down completely to avoid motor activation during removal.
  2. Open access panels: Locate all accessible doors—input tray, rear cover, duplex unit, and toner compartment.
  3. Inspect for visible paper: Look for torn edges or crumpled sheets. Do not force anything yet.
  4. Gently pull paper in the direction of travel: If accessible, tug slowly along the paper path to avoid shredding.
  5. Check hidden areas: Open bypass trays and rear exits. Some models have a removable roller assembly for inspection.
  6. Remove fragments: Use tweezers if small pieces remain. Never use metal tools near rollers or sensors.
  7. Close all panels securely: Ensure doors are properly latched before restarting.
  8. Power on and test: Print a test page to confirm resolution.

If the error persists after clearing visible paper, the issue may lie with internal sensors or rollers. Consult your printer manual for model-specific disassembly guidance or contact support.

Preventive Maintenance Checklist

Regular upkeep drastically reduces the likelihood of jams. Incorporate these actions into your monthly routine:

Checklist: Monthly Printer Care Routine
  • Fan and reload paper trays with fresh stock
  • Clean pickup and separation rollers with a lint-free cloth slightly dampened with water
  • Inspect for debris in paper path using a flashlight
  • Run the printer’s built-in cleaning cycle (if available)
  • Verify firmware is up to date
  • Calibrate paper sensors via settings menu

For high-volume users, consider performing these checks biweekly. Office printers serving multiple users benefit from scheduled maintenance logs to track usage and servicing dates.

Choosing the Right Paper and Storage Practices

The quality and condition of paper play a critical role in reliable feeding. Not all paper is created equal—even standard 20 lb bond varies in coating, texture, and moisture content.

Paper Type Best For Avoid With Tips
Standard Copy Paper (20–24 lb) Everyday documents High-humidity environments Store sealed until use; keep flat
Recycled Paper Eco-conscious printing Printers with sensitive rollers May shed fibers—clean more frequently
Photo Paper (Glossy/Matte) Images, presentations Mixed batches in tray Load one sheet at a time; use manual feed
Cardstock (65–110 lb) Covers, invitations Automatic duplex units Reduce tray load to 10 sheets max

Always store paper in its original packaging or a resealable plastic container. Avoid placing it near windows, vents, or bathrooms where temperature and humidity fluctuate. Ideal storage conditions are between 68°F–77°F (20°C–25°C) and 40%–60% relative humidity.

Tip: Rotate paper stock regularly. Old paper absorbs ambient moisture and becomes prone to curling and jamming.

Real-World Example: Resolving Chronic Jams in a Small Office

A marketing firm with ten employees reported daily printer jams despite weekly servicing. Their multifunction device handled 300+ pages per day, primarily brochures and client proposals. After investigation, three key issues were identified:

  • Employees mixed paper types (copy, glossy, envelopes) in the same tray.
  • The main feed roller showed visible glazing—a shiny, hardened surface reducing grip.
  • Stacks of paper were left exposed on desks for weeks.

The IT consultant recommended:

  1. Dedicating each tray to a single paper type.
  2. Replacing the pickup roller ($32 part, 15-minute install).
  3. Introducing sealed bins for paper storage.
  4. Posting a quick-reference guide near the printer.

Within two weeks, jams dropped from 3–4 per day to zero. Productivity improved, and toner waste decreased due to fewer failed print jobs.

Do’s and Don’ts of Paper Handling

To reinforce best practices, here’s a concise comparison of effective versus harmful behaviors:

Do’s Don’ts
Fan paper before loading Load curled or wrinkled sheets
Align paper guides snugly against the stack Leave guides loose or misaligned
Use the correct tray for specialty media Force thick paper through automatic feeders
Replace worn rollers every 12–18 months under heavy use Ignore squeaking or grinding noises during feeding
Print test pages after changing paper type Assume settings auto-adjust accurately

Even minor deviations—like leaving a business card leaning against the stack—can throw off sensor alignment. Consistency is key.

When to Seek Professional Help

Some issues go beyond user-level fixes. Persistent jams after thorough cleaning and proper loading suggest internal problems such as:

  • Failed pickup solenoid
  • Malfunctioning paper sensors
  • Broken gears in the feed assembly
  • Worn timing belts

If your printer displays recurring error codes (e.g., “Paper Jam 110.2” or “Tray 2 Feed Error”), refer to the manufacturer’s diagnostic guide. Many brands offer online tools that interpret error messages and recommend service steps.

For older printers, weigh repair costs against replacement. A device over five years old with frequent jams may be nearing end-of-life. Modern printers often include advanced jam detection, self-cleaning rollers, and predictive maintenance alerts.

FAQ: Common Questions About Printer Jams

Why does my printer jam only when printing double-sided?

Duplex printing requires paper to make sharp turns and re-enter rollers. Misalignment, worn flip mechanisms, or excessive paper stiffness can cause jams. Reduce tray load and ensure the duplex unit is free of debris.

Can I use compressed air to clean my printer?

Yes—but with caution. Use short bursts on low pressure and avoid direct contact with sensors or delicate gears. Hold the can upright to prevent propellant liquid from spraying inside. Never use household vacuum cleaners, which generate static electricity.

Is it safe to lubricate printer rollers?

No. Most rollers rely on natural rubber tackiness. Lubricants attract dust and degrade rubber. If rollers are dry or glazed, replace them instead.
